BELAGAVI: The ongoing winter session of the Karnataka Legislature in Belagavi will place special emphasis on issues affecting North Karnataka, with both Houses set to hold extensive discussions on the region’s development needs. The session is traditionally held in Belagavi to ensure that the concerns of the northern districts receive focused attention.

Legislative Council Chairman Basavaraj Horatti announced on Monday that the Council will devote the entire proceedings of every Wednesday and Thursday exclusively to North Karnataka–related matters throughout the session.

Speaking at the Suvarna Vidhana Soudha, Horatti recalled that during the previous winter session, 11 MLCs discussed the region’s issues for over five hours. This year too, he said, uninterrupted time will be allotted after the Question Hour to ensure meaningful debate on long-standing demands.

Key topics include the progress of major irrigation projects such as Krishna Upper Bank, Mahadayi, and Kalasa-Banduri, as well as forest land encroachment, rehabilitation challenges, farmers’ problems, and strategies for employment generation. Horatti added that proceedings would not be adjourned until discussions are fully concluded.

The 157th Council session consists of 10 working days and has already received 1,649 questions from members.

Meanwhile, the Business Advisory Committee has also decided that the Legislative Assembly will begin its discussions on North Karnataka issues starting Tuesday.
